Recently, my wife and I had the occasion to visit Spicer-Greene Jewelers while shopping for a distinctive gift for her. Upon entering their business, I was immediately impressed with how Eva-Michelle, the daughter of longtime owners, Mike and Eva Greene, and her husband, Elliott, had completely renovated the interior with the mindset of connecting with a wider audience. This wonderfully vibrant young couple has brilliantly bridged the gap between the family’s long history in Asheville (opened in 1926!) and today while keeping an eye on the future. A commitment to customer service, supported by a fresh, inviting décor and witty marketing are hallmarks of the newest incarnation of this business. I am so happy to watch these two continue the tradition of a well-respected family business while maintaining their independence from corporate interests.
